本文将系统讲解汽车领域最核心的通信协议,分为两大核心类别:车载总线通信协议(CAN、LIN、FlexRay、车载以太网)、车载诊断通信协议(UDS、DoIP),同时说明各协议的应用场景、技术特点、优缺点及发展趋势。
一、车载总线通信协议(整车数据交互核心)
车载总线通信协议承担整车各 ECU(电子控制单元)之间的实时数据传输任务,是整车电子系统的 “神经网络”。不同总线协议的传输速率、可靠性、成本、实时性差异极大,车企会根据功能需求(如动力控制、车身舒适、娱乐影音)选择适配的总线,形成「分层总线架构」。
1. CAN 总线(Controller Area Network,控制器局域网)
汽车领域应用最广、最成熟的车载总线,是整车低速 / 中速控制类数据传输的绝对主流,占据车载总线 90% 以上的应用份额。
✅ 标准与版本
- 基础版本:CAN 2.0A(标准帧,11 位 ID)、CAN 2.0B(扩展帧,29 位 ID),传输速率最高500kbps,主流应用速率为 250kbps(车身)、500kbps(动力、底盘);
- 升级版本:CAN FD(CAN with Flexible Data-Rate,灵活数据速率 CAN),解决 CAN 2.0 数据段短、速率低的痛点,速率最高8Mbps,数据场长度从 8Byte 扩展至 64Byte,是当前 CAN 总线的主流升级方向。

✅ 技术核心特点
- 无主从结构:总线中所有节点地位平等,无中心控制器,任意节点均可主动发送数据,故障节点不影响总线整体工作,容错性极强;
- 基于 ID 的优先级仲裁:数据帧以ID 标识优先级,ID 数值越小,优先级越高;多个节点同时发送时,低 ID 帧优先占用总线,无冲突丢失,满足汽车控制的硬实时性要求;
- 差分信号传输:采用 CAN_H、CAN_L 双线差分传输,抗电磁干扰(EMI)能力极强,适配汽车发动机舱、车身等恶劣电磁环境;
- 短帧结构:CAN 2.0 单帧数据仅 8Byte,传输时延短、出错概率低,适配车载控制类短数据交互场景。
✅ 典型应用场景
- CAN 2.0:动力总成(发动机 ECU、变速箱 TCU)、底盘控制(ABS、ESP、转向系统)、车身控制(车门、灯光、空调、仪表)、电池管理(BMS,新能源汽车);
- CAN FD:新能源汽车高压控制、自动驾驶域控制器低速交互、高精度传感器数据传输(替代部分 CAN 2.0 场景)。
优点:技术成熟、成本极低、抗干扰强、实时性好、软硬件生态完善;❌ 缺点:CAN 2.0 速率低、单帧数据量小;CAN FD 虽升级,但仍无法满足超高速、大数据量传输需求(如视频、雷达点云)。
2. 车载以太网(Automotive Ethernet)
汽车智能化、网联化的核心主干总线,是解决车载大数据量、超高速传输的唯一方案,也是未来整车电子架构(中央计算式架构)的通信基石。
✅ 标准与适配
车载以太网基于IEEE 802.3 民用以太网标准,结合汽车场景做了专属优化,核心标准体系:
- 基础速率:100Mbps(100BASE-T1)、1Gbps(1000BASE-T1),未来将普及 10Gbps;
- 关键适配:TSN(时间敏感网络),是车载以太网的核心升级,解决民用以太网「无实时性、无确定性」的痛点,实现微秒级时延同步、低抖动、高可靠性,满足自动驾驶、线控底盘等硬实时控制需求;
- 传输介质:采用单对双绞线(100BASE-T1),替代民用以太网的双绞四线,大幅降低车载布线成本、减小线束体积。
✅ 技术核心特点
- 超高速 + 大数据量:单链路速率可达 1Gbps,远超 CAN/CAN FD,可传输视频(环视摄像头、舱内摄像头)、雷达点云(激光雷达)、高精地图等大体积数据;
- TSN 保障实时性:通过时间同步、流量调度、低时延转发等机制,让以太网具备硬实时性,可兼顾「娱乐类非实时数据」和「控制类实时数据」传输;
- 单线缆复用:支持一网多用,同一根以太网线缆可传输诊断、影音、控制、OTA 等多种数据,大幅简化车载线束(整车线束成本降低 30% 以上,体积减少 50%);
- 兼容性强:继承民用以太网的 TCP/IP 协议栈,天然适配车联网、云端交互、5G 通信,是汽车「内联 + 外联」的统一通信载体。
✅ 典型应用场景
- 自动驾驶域:激光雷达、摄像头、毫米波雷达与域控制器的数据传输;
- 智能座舱域:车机大屏、流媒体后视镜、车载娱乐系统的影音传输;
- 整车主干:中央计算平台与各域控制器的核心数据交互;
- 网联服务:OTA 升级、5G/V2X 通信、云端数据交互;
- 诊断升级:基于以太网的 DoIP 诊断、远程诊断。
✅ 优点:速率极高、数据量无限制、线束简化、适配网联化、可拓展性极强;❌ 缺点:成本高于 CAN 总线、电磁兼容性设计难度大、TSN 技术门槛高,目前暂无法完全替代 CAN(仅作为主干总线)。
3、LIN 总线与 FlexRay 总线
(1)LIN 总线(Local Interconnect Network,本地互连网络)
- 定位:低成本低速总线,是 CAN 总线的补充,面向汽车低端舒适类设备;
- 速率:最高 20kbps,单总线最多支持 16 个节点;
- 特点:主从结构(1 个主节点 + 多个从节点)、单总线传输、成本极低(无需专用 CAN 控制器);
- 应用:车窗升降、座椅调节、后视镜折叠、雨刮器、空调出风口调节等非核心低速控制场景。
(2)FlexRay 总线
- 定位:高端容错实时总线,面向汽车线控底盘、自动驾驶等超高可靠性需求场景;
- 速率:双信道,单信道最高 10Mbps,支持冗余传输;
- 特点:强容错、高实时、高可靠性,可实现故障自动切换;
- 现状:成本极高、技术复杂,已被车载以太网 + TSN 逐步替代,仅在少数豪华车的线控系统中应用。
二、车载诊断通信协议(整车故障检测 / 刷写核心)
车载诊断通信协议是整车 ECU 与诊断设备之间的交互规则,核心实现两大功能:✅ 整车故障诊断(读取故障码、数据流、冻结帧);✅ ECU 程序刷写(固件升级、标定参数修改);这类协议不独立存在,必须依附于底层总线(CAN、以太网)实现数据传输,是汽车研发、生产、售后全生命周期的核心协议。
1. UDS 协议(Unified Diagnostic Services,统一诊断服务)
汽车领域最通用、最核心的诊断协议,是车载诊断的应用层标准,几乎所有车载 ECU 都必须兼容 UDS 协议。核心标准为ISO 14229,定义了诊断服务的统一格式、指令集、交互流程;同时适配不同底层总线,衍生出细分标准:
- 基于 CAN 总线:ISO 15765(CAN 诊断协议,简称 CANoe/CANalyzer),是当前售后诊断、产线刷写的主流;
- 基于以太网:与 DoIP 协议结合,实现以太网下的 UDS 诊断;
- 基于 LIN 总线:ISO 13400(极少应用)
✅ 技术核心特点
- 统一的诊断服务集:UDS 定义了标准化的诊断指令,所有车企、ECU 供应商均遵循同一套指令规则,实现诊断设备的通用性(如一台诊断仪可适配多个品牌车型);
- 分层架构:仅定义应用层规则,不依赖底层总线,可灵活适配 CAN、以太网、LIN 等任意底层传输协议;
- 功能全面:覆盖汽车诊断全场景,核心服务分为 8 大类,包含:
- 故障码服务:读取 / 清除故障码、读取冻结帧、读取故障指示灯状态;
- 数据流服务:实时读取 ECU 内部参数(如发动机转速、水温、电池 SOC);
- 刷写服务:ECU 程序下载、标定参数修改、软件版本校验;
- 安全服务:ECU 权限解锁、加密验证(防止非法刷写);
- 控制服务:强制执行器动作(如强制喷油、强制刹车测试)。
- 高安全性:内置安全认证机制,需通过密钥解锁后,才能执行刷写、参数修改等高权限操作,保障整车电子安全。
https://www.cnblogs.com/still-smile/p/12022080.html(UDS详细解析)
2. DoIP 协议(Diagnostic over IP,基于 IP 的诊断)
基于以太网的车载诊断协议,是 UDS 协议在以太网中的传输层适配标准,也是未来车载诊断的主流方向。核心标准为ISO 13400,本质是「UDS over Ethernet + TCP/IP」,实现诊断数据在以太网链路的可靠传输。
✅ 技术核心特点
- 依托以太网,超高速传输:底层基于车载以太网,诊断 / 刷写速率可达 100Mbps 以上,比 CAN 总线的 UDS 诊断快 100 倍,解决了 CAN 总线刷写大体积 ECU 程序(如域控制器固件)速率慢的痛点;
- 兼容 UDS 协议:完全继承 UDS 的诊断服务集,无需修改 ECU 的 UDS 应用层逻辑,仅需在传输层适配 IP 协议,车企迁移成本极低;
- 支持远程诊断:基于 TCP/IP 协议栈,天然适配车联网、5G 通信,可实现整车远程诊断、远程刷写、远程 OTA,是智能网联汽车的核心诊断技术;
- 多节点并行通信:支持同一诊断设备与整车多个 ECU 并行交互,大幅提升整车诊断 / 刷写效率(如整车下线检测时间从小时级缩短至分钟级);
- 物理层灵活:可通过车载以太网、Wi-Fi、5G 等任意 IP 链路实现诊断,适配产线、售后、远程等多场景。
https://www.cnblogs.com/direwolf22/p/18704177 (DOIP协议详细解析)
✅ 与 UDS 的关系(核心区分)
- UDS:是应用层诊断规则,定义「诊断要做什么」,不关心底层传输方式;
- DoIP:是传输层适配协议,定义「UDS 数据在以太网上怎么传」,是 UDS 协议在以太网中的落地载体;
- 二者结合:DoIP + UDS 是当前车载以太网诊断的标准方案,也是未来的发展趋势。


4667

被折叠的 条评论
为什么被折叠?



